Nocturnal raids in Pulwama, dozen youths arrested

Pulwama: Forces conducted nocturnal raids in different areas of, as well as in main town Pulwama district of south kashmir and almost a dozen youth have been arrested.

Sources said that Army, jammu & kashmir police and Crpf jointly raided and detained youths from their homes.

Officials wishing not to be named confirmed the nocturnal raids and also detention of youths ‘for their role in various stone pelting incidents of the district’.

Meanwhile yesterday a complete strike was observed in shadimargh villages of pulwama where youths were arrested after the death of Army men Aurangzeb.
